Music Folk Instruments - Make Them & Play Them is a project manual with detailed instructions for beginners and craftsmen. It contains building instructions for fifty-one instruments. Music Resources includes contact information for instruments, books, music, . . . Rhythm Band Time - Rhythm Band Songs with Parts for Rhythm Instruments simple rhythm concepts (two-, three- and four-beat structures) for rhythm instruments. Music allows progression from slow basic tempos to faster speeds. Includes "Yankee Doodle", "Turkey in the Straw", and many more. Simple Folk Instruments - To Make and Play shows how to make over 100 authentic musical instruments. Learn to play and enjoy genuine folk music the same way the musicians who create it do - by constructing your own musical instruments from simple tools and materials and easy-to-follow instructions . . . So Much More Than a Sing-A-Long - Creative Activities for Groups is full of musical activities that are useful in both small and large groups. Includes ideas for planning activities around specific themes such as animals, home, travel, etc. Developed for older adults, most activities can be easily modified to fit the specific needs of any group. SuperSwitchEnsemble will turn your existing adaptive equipment, such as switches or an IntelliKeys® keyboard, into musical instruments by tapping into the exceptional music and sounds built into your computer. The Power of Music - A Complete Music Activities Program for Older Adults the book and audiotape provides everything you need to conduct fun-filled music programs with older adults, or those familiar with older music. A collection of action-songs, sing-a-longs, and musical activities. Therapeutic Uses of Music with Older Adults is intended for anyone who wants to use music to benefit older people, especially caregivers of older people, older people who would like to use music therapeutically, and professionals who work with older adults in various capacities. It is not intended as a substitute for professional music therapy interventions, it does not include therapeutic applications or practice protocols . . .
